a Prospective Cohort Study for Propranolol Treatment in Retinopathy of Prematurity
RandomizedParallel-groupQuadruple-blindTreatment
Summary
The purpose of this study is to evaluate the safety and efficacy of oral/local propranolol in preterm newborns who diagnosed as early phase of retinopathy of prematurity (ROP).
